Vehicle hits deer on Highway 107 causing traffic hazard, Winchester TN
A vehicle struck a deer on Highway 107 near Winchester, TN. The driver reported minor or no damage and did not request a police report. The injured deer remains in the roadway, creating a traffic hazard. The vehicle is moving to the next pull-off near a white fence.
